BAFTA Awards 1981

The 34th edition of the BAFTA Awards of the British Academy of Film and Television Arts was held on March 22, 1981 at the Odeon Cinema of Leicester Square in London, United Kingdom, awarding the best films and series of the year 1980, was presented by David Frost.

 

The movie with the most nominations at the BAFTA 1981 was The Elephant Man with 7 nominations and The film that won the most awards was The Elephant Man, winning 3 of the 7 nominations.

What was the movie that won the BAFTA for Best Picture 1981?

The winning film of the BAFTA for Best Picture 1981 was The Elephant Man

Who won the BAFTA for Best Director in 1981?

The director who won the BAFTA for Best Director in 1981 was Akira Kurosawa, for the film Kagemusha the Shadow Warrior

Who won the BAFTA for Best Leading Actor in 1981?

The actor who won the BAFTA for Best Leading Actor in 1981 was John Hurt, for the movie The Elephant Man

Who won the BAFTA for Best Leading Actress in 1981?

The actress who won the BAFTA for Best Leading Actress in 1981 was Judy Davis, for the movie My Brilliant Career
